### Account Recovery — Crashloom Plugin Portal

If your plugin account for the Crashloom crash-report pipeline gets locked (usually after too many failed symbol-upload attempts), don't open a new account — your dSYM mappings won't carry over. Instead, run the recovery flow from the plugin console. It verifies your plugin manifest, then prompts for the recovery passphrase below.

recovery phrase for kajep-kagag: quenwyn-fendor-frador

For the incoming director: Brantwell Systems will raise rates for customers still on the pre-2019 Corvid plans. The increase averages 9%, phased over two billing cycles to limit churn. Renewal letters go out after the Marlow region pilot concludes. Account managers have retention scripts prepared; escalations route through Priya Oladele's team. Early pilot data shows acceptable attrition, under 3%. Please review the exemption list before approving exceptions. The strategic rationale is summarized below.

management briefing: Headcount on the Praok team goes from 16 to 91 by the end of March. Gross margin on Praok came in at 2 percent against a plan of 26 percent.

Handover — payroll export change. From Dallan to whoever picks this up. The Greywick payroll export moves from fixed-width to the new Corbel v3 layout on the next cycle. Mapping spec is in the Fennmarsh share. Legacy consumers at Bramblehurst still need the old format for one more quarter, so the dual-export toggle stays on. The export signer's keystore locked during my last rotation attempt; to unlock it you'll need the recovery passphrase noted directly below.

vault phrase of fahip-bagag = drudor-ulays-zoreth-fenir-rusiel-jorir-ulair-joreth-ulavan-ralael

Quarterly Planning Note — Supplier Contract Renewal

Heads of department: the Tessvale Polymers supply agreement expires at quarter-end. Procurement recommends renewal at a two-year term with volume-tiered pricing, securing a 4% unit reduction at current run rates. Quality metrics over the past year were within tolerance. Departments should confirm forecast volumes by Friday so terms can be finalized. The linkage to next year's roadmap appears in the confidential note below.

internal memo for tagef-hadup: Gross margin on Ulaath came in at 15 percent against a plan of 5 percent. Only 7 of the 120 pilot accounts renewed Ulaath, so a churn review is set for October 15.